Anexo do Prédio 1 stands as a vital hub for various city operations. This annexe to the main building is where citizens can address essential matters.
Let’s step inside Anexo do Prédio 1. Imagine you are a property owner needing to update your records. You would head here to fill out the Titularidade Alteração form. This ensures your property details are accurate with the Secretaria Municipal de Fazenda e Planejamento. The Municipal Department of Finance and Planning manages the city’s finances.
Inside Anexo do Prédio 1 people deal with the IPTU. IPTU is the Imposto sobre a Propriedade Predial e Territorial Urbana. It is the urban property tax. Need to sort out your IPTU payments? This is the place. You can apply for regularization of payments here. This includes parcelamento which means installment plans. It also handles restituição for refunds and even alegação for payment disputes.
Picture this: you have overpaid your IPTU. Head to Anexo do Prédio 1. Here you can start the process for restituição. You can reclaim your money. The Prefeitura wants to ensure fairness in tax collection.
Have you ever faced issues with payments not showing up in the system? It happens. Anexo do Prédio 1 assists with alegação de pagamento. This involves instances where payments are not correctly registered. Banks might not have passed on the funds. Payments might be under another inscrição another register number.
Transposição de pagamento is another service offered here. This occurs when you pay the IPTU for the wrong property. It could be due to duplicated numbers or errors on the payment slip.
But Anexo do Prédio 1 is more than just taxes. It also houses the Central de Atendimento do Previ-Rio. This is the pension and assistance institute of Rio de Janeiro. Civil servants can visit this office for census and pension matters.
Imagine being a retired city worker. You might come to Anexo do Prédio 1 for the Censo Previdenciário. It’s a census to update the records of retirees and pensioners. This ensures accurate and reliable information. It helps prevent fraud.
Keep in mind that the Censo Previdenciário differs from the annual Prova de Vida. The census updates records. Prova de Vida confirms that the person is still alive. Both are crucial for managing pension funds.
The atendimento happens from Monday to Friday. The doors of Anexo do Prédio 1 are open from 9 am to 4 pm. It’s located at Rua Afonso Cavalcanti 455.
